Using the calculator at realestate.yahoo.com/calculators/rent_vs_own.html, use the following data to compute "Should I Rent or Buy a Home?" Your rent is $650 per month, you pay your own electric bill which averages $100 per month, your renter's insurance premium is $125 per year, and rent payments have increased at an annual rate of 3%. You can buy a home for $85,000 in an area that has shown an annual appreciation of 3%. You have enough cash to make a down payment of $20,000, which will allow you to get an interest rate of 5.5% for 30 years. Your annual home owner's insurance premium will be $750 and your property taxes will be $1,500 per year.

You estimate annual maintenance costs on the home at $350 per year. You will base your comparison on 30 years assuming your marginal tax bracket is 25%, your opportunity cost is 8%, and the anticipated annual inflation rate is 3%. Will you be better off buying or renting and by how much?
